Default XJS radio won't keep memory

I just picked up my 1989 XJS. When I start the car, the radio starts with "code" on the screen. I enter the security code from the owners manual and everything works great. When I turn off the car and restart it a minute later the radio has lost it's memory and I need to re-enter the code. It does it every time. Does anyone know where the constant power lead would be or if there's something else I should look at?

Could just be transposed switched and permanent 12V, thats a common mistake. Can you operate the radio regardless of key position? Other wise yes just missing permanent 12V.
